This book presents cutting-edge mathematical models and advanced applications in epidemiology, enriched by the use of fractional calculus techniques. Highlighting sustainable applications that directly address topics related to SDG 3 (Good Health and Well-Being), it discusses novel research, methodologies and applications within the domains of mathematical epidemiology and fractional calculus, offering insights into disease modeling and analysis that have not been previously documented. This book contributes to the development of epidemiological mapping at the national level and lays a foundation for future investigations into the dynamics of infectious disease inflow. By deepening the understanding of disease transmission and spread, the findings support the formulation of effective public health strategies in anticipation of epidemic outcomes. Furthermore, this book provides a framework for evaluating the effectiveness of control measures, equipping health departments with actionable guidelines for disease prevention and eradication efforts. It offers a comprehensive exploration of mathematical techniques, making it a valuable resource for scientists and public health professionals seeking robust approaches to epidemic simulation and control. This book is intended for epidemiologists, biomedical engineers, researchers, and graduate students engaged in the study of mathematical modeling, dynamical systems, and fractional calculus. Additionally, the book appeals to those interested in advanced computational strategies and fractional calculus methods for epidemic forecasting, intervention and prevention.
